Definitions
ganglion
NounUK
/ˈɡæŋɡliən/
US
/ˈɡæŋɡliən/
A structure containing a collection of nerve cell bodies, typically linked by synapses, and often forming a swelling on a nerve fiber.
The doctor explained that the ganglion was responsible for transmitting signals between different parts of the nervous system.
A cystic tumor on a tendon sheath or joint capsule, often on the wrist.
She had a ganglion on her wrist that needed to be examined by a specialist.
